Staveley with Ings Parish Council is seeking residents’ views and experiences regarding traffic speed, road safety and junction use on the A591, within the parish and outside it, up to Plumgarths Roundabout.
The primary focus of this survey is the A591 as it passes through Ings village.
The Council also wishes to gather evidence regarding safety at the Staveley junctions with its bypass, the further junctions at Plantation Bridge, and also the use of Moor Howe Lane.
The results will be used to inform discussions with Westmorland and Furness District Council, (Highways Department), and other relevant bodies. The Parish Council does not control highway decisions but may use evidence gathered to support formal requests.
